After blocking accounts, Galvão Bueno’s defense claims that the case ‘is old’: ‘Causing embarrassment’

The court determined the blocking of Galvão Bueno’s accounts due to a lawsuit filed by a former partner of the narrator at Bueno Wines. According to UOL, only R$ 36.87 was found in the bank balance of the former Globo announcer. In the dispute, Alex Reiller de Moraes asks for the payment amount of a debt worth R$ 71 thousand and the defense questions the calculation made.

“This process is old and is still being processed in court. We did not agree at the beginning and continue not to agree with the nature of the process and the calculation of the amounts requested”, claims Galvão’s defense, in a note to F5. “Just as we do not condone the use of the public figure’s notoriety to cause embarrassment and take advantage. We continue to defend ourselves.”

The imbroglio between the narrator and Reiller began in 2018, with the breakup of the partnership and the non-payment of a fine to Galvão’s former partner. UOL also points out that the presenter did not deliver all the documents required in the process, which also led to the blocking of Bueno Wines accounts – which totaled R$ 51 thousand in balance.

According to the lawsuit, Reiller’s request to leave the company would imply the collection of fees in Italy, generating a disagreement between the parties. Judge Marcelo Augusto Oliveira’s decision is still subject to appeal.

Bueno Wines produces six wine labels and has grape production in Candiota, in Rio Grande do Sul, and in Italy itself.
